The system administrator may need to create groups that are used to group users together. Use Groups under Users in the Administration > Administration block to accomplish this task. A group can determine the endpoints available to a user and can be associated with a unique role. To add a group, click Create group in the Right panel. To edit a security profile, click the pencil icon for the group in the List of groups.
-
- You can optionally choose to associate the group with a role at the Role field. A group can only be associated with a single role; however, a single role can be assigned to multiple groups.
- Under Users, select the users to assign to the selected group. You can assign multiple groups to a single user. A single user can be associated with multiple groups.
- You can also assign users to a group in the Users function.
- Under Endpoints, select the endpoints that any member of the group can access.
- At the Default X3 endpoint field, you can optionally assign a default reference endpoint to the group.
- This is the default endpoint they are logged into when accessing the program.
- The Explorer section of the window graphically displays the group and how it is associated with groups, users, and roles.
